Welcome to the Cobaltine admin dashboard team. Dark mode is token-driven: never hardcode hex values, always use the semantic palette in the theme package. Components must pass both contrast checks in CI. Toggle state lives in user preferences, not local storage. Legacy pages under /reports are exempt until Q3. The complete theming guide, with token tables and examples, lives here.

dashboard of kafog-yagap = https://confluence.lumiclabs.internal/browse/display/display/pages

**Runbook: Audit-Log Viewer (Cormorant)**

If the viewer shows gaps, first check ingest lag on the Pellbrook queue — anything over 90s explains missing rows. Do not restart the indexer during business hours. Read-only access is fine; never run direct writes against the log store. Escalate anything older than 24h to the on-call lead. When filing an escalation, include the running build token, listed below.

session token of kahog-bahif = htk9_f63daec35

## ReportSmith 2.14 — renamed setting

Heads up, future maintainers: SORT_MODE is now SORT_STABILITY, since the old name made it sound like you could disable sorting entirely (you can't). Stable merge sort is now the default, so tied rows keep their source order in exported reports. While you're editing the env file anyway, note the export-signing secret belongs on the next line.

vault entry, fadup-tagag: RELAY_SECRET8=2fd92179

**Action item (PM-214, Coldvault archival):** Automate archiving of cold storage buckets older than the retention cutoff. Manual sweeps missed two regions last quarter and blew the storage budget. Owner: infra rotation. Sweep cadence, batch size, and age thresholds must be config-driven, not hardcoded, so on-call can tune under load. Dry-run mode required before first prod run. Proposed defaults for review at sync are below.

limits module of fahog-kahop:
CAPS = {
    "fraeth": 189,
    "drumir": 842,
}

The nightly run of Sweepling, our data-retention sweeper, aborted during artifact verification on the Corbelford cluster. Investigation showed the verifier was still pinned to the key retired during last quarter's rotation, so every freshly signed bundle was rejected as tampered. Future maintainers: when rotating, update both the vault entry and the hardcoded fallback in `verify.conf` — we missed the second one. To unblock tonight's sweep, the verifier config must be updated with the current signing key, recorded here.

signing key of tafog-hahop = bky3_7nm